Skip to content

Add blog post: Xcode 26 migration, UIScene rollout, and Initializr localization bundles#4599

Merged
shai-almog merged 3 commits intomasterfrom
codex/write-blog-post-on-xcode-migration-and-new-features
Mar 7, 2026
Merged

Add blog post: Xcode 26 migration, UIScene rollout, and Initializr localization bundles#4599
shai-almog merged 3 commits intomasterfrom
codex/write-blog-post-on-xcode-migration-and-new-features

Conversation

@shai-almog
Copy link
Collaborator

Motivation

  • Announce the start of the Xcode 26 migration and surface early issues so users can test and report regressions.
  • Inform users about new UIScene support behind the ios.uiscene flag to encourage early testing ahead of future iOS requirements.
  • Publicize that the Initializr now generates localization resource bundles and updated tooling to make i18n part of the default project flow.
  • Summarize other notable platform and tooling updates and the current status of JDK 17 support.

Description

  • Adds a new blog post file at docs/website/content/blog/xcode-26-migration-and-localization-bundles.md describing the Xcode 26 staged rollout, the ios.uiscene flag, and guidance for reporting issues.
  • Documents that Initializr now generates localization resource bundles, that Label text is implicitly localized by key, and that the simulator has an Auto Update Default Bundle mode for iterating on translations.
  • Calls out platform changes including Android adaptive icon support, an iOS local notification replacement fix, ImageViewer UI improvements, new EditableResources and CSSThemeCompiler utilities, and expanded regex support.
  • Provides an overview of the ongoing effort to add JDK 17 support and links to tracking issues and related resources.

Testing

  • No automated tests were required or run for this documentation-only change.

Codex Task

@github-actions
Copy link

github-actions bot commented Mar 7, 2026

Cloudflare Preview

Signed-off-by: Shai Almog <67850168+shai-almog@users.noreply.github.com>
Signed-off-by: Shai Almog <67850168+shai-almog@users.noreply.github.com>
@shai-almog shai-almog merged commit d3d7c7f into master Mar 7, 2026
8 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ant